Net Operating Income
The total profit of a business after operating expenses but before deducting taxes and interest.
Sales Forecast
An estimate of the amount of products or services a company expects to sell during a specific period, based on historical data, market analysis, and other factors.
Unit Sales
The quantity of items or products sold, not taking into account the revenue generated from these sales.
Price Hike
An increase in the listed price of goods or services, often due to increased costs or higher demand.
